--6 Alarm Notification / Alarm History

If user tries to play back the camera with double-clicking alarm history during
playing back it on the other monitor frame, the NSR-1000 Series cannot start to
play back and live image is displayed. Please make sure that the camera is not
played back on other monitor frames when user starts to play back it.
(VT1:1687)

When configuring the alarm recording triggered by other device than a camera,
like the sensor inputs in NSR or Barionet , you can see the trigger name only in
the alarm history even when alarms occurred. (No camera name is displayed.)
In addition, the recorded image cannot be played back by double-clicking each
alarm history. To playback, search the desired record and play it from the
search results. (V11N:253, V11N:257)

--7 Search Window

If user searches again, recorded data which has been deleted may be displayed
on the ‘Timeline Result’ shortly after the deletion. In this case, that deleted
data does not appear after searching again. (VT1:1916)

The Previous Frame and Next Frame button on Playback Control Pane of
Search window control the selected monitor frames.(VT1:1757)

--8 Device Configuration

The NSR-1000 Series registers cameras as PAL right after registration even if
these cameras only have NTSC mode. In this instance, the frame rate list of the
camera is same as the list of PAL. If user once displays live image of the camera
on the configuration window or Main GUI, the NSR-1000 Series identifies
appropriate video format as either NTSC or PAL and updates the list.
(VT1:1251)
